Well I had wanted to get to this place for sometime now, and finally got the chance last Sunday. I love old enamel signs (although they fetch silly money in the UK) and this place is simply full of them - and they have a bar there too!!

I used to drink Wielemans beer years ago when stationed in Germany. It was heavily subsidised by the Belgian Government for sale in their Army bars for the conscripts, but we brits could use their bar!


Its a fascinating place for anyone interested in such stuff, but only open on Sundays!!
